'use strict';
const DOMifyText = (() => {
// Private Properties
const inputText = Symbol("inputText");
const elementOptions = Symbol("elementOptions");
// Private Methods
const getRandomID = Symbol("getRandomID");
const getDOMElementGroups = Symbol("getDOMElementGroups");
const makeGroups = Symbol("makeGroups");
const combineClasses = Symbol("combineClasses");
const defaultOptions = {
elementType: "div",
elementClasses: [],
setIDs: false,
delimiter: " ",
group: {
elementsPerGroup: 1,
groupContainer: "div",
groupClasses: [],
groupElementClasses: []
}
};
return class DOMifier {
/**
* Create a DOMifier
* @class
* @param {string} text Text to be DOMified.
* @param {Object} [options] Parameters for the created elements.
* @param {string} [options.elementType] Element type to be created.
* @param {string|string[]} [options.elementClasses] Classes to be added to the DOM Element.
* @param {string|RegExp} [options.delimiter] A delimiter or a regular expression to divide words into elements.
* @param {boolean} [options.setIDs] When true, random(ish) IDs will be added to the generated elements.
* @param {Object} [options.group] Grouping options for the elements.
* @param {number} [options.group.elementsPerGroup] Defines a number of elements per group.
* @param {string} [options.group.groupContainer] Element type of a group.
* @param {string|string[]} [options.group.groupClasses] Classes to be added to the group DOM element.
* @param {string|string[]|Array<string[]>} [options.group.groupElementClasses] Classes to be added to the elements of the group.
*/
constructor (text = "", options = {}) {
this[inputText] = text;
// maybe one day will implement a deep merge...
this[elementOptions] = Object.assign({}, defaultOptions, options);
this[elementOptions].group = Object.assign({}, defaultOptions.group, options.group);
}
/**
* Gets an Array of DOM elements
* @readonly
* @returns {Array<DOMElement>} - An Array of DOMElements created from the intial text.
*/
get DOMElements() {
let elements = this[inputText]
.split(this[elementOptions].delimiter)
.map(word => {
const wordTextNode = document.createTextNode(word);
const options = this[elementOptions];
const element = document.createElement(options.elementType.toUpperCase());
if (options.elementClasses.length > 0) {
element.className = this[combineClasses](options.elementClasses);
}
if (options.setIDs === true) element.id = this[getRandomID]();
element.appendChild(wordTextNode);
return element;
});
if (this[elementOptions].group.elementsPerGroup > 1){
elements = this[getDOMElementGroups](elements);
}
return elements;
}
/**
* Sets a text to be DOMified.
* @param {string} newText - Text to be DOMified.
*/
set text(newText = "") {
this[inputText] = newText;
}
/**
* Sets new classes
* @param {sting[]} newClasses - new Element classes to be set.
*/
set classes (newClasses = []) {
this[elementOptions].elementClasses = newClasses;
}
/**
* Sets a new delimiter
* @param {string} delimiter A new delimiter
*/
set delimiter (newDelimiter = " ") {
this[elementOptions].delimiter = newDelimiter;
}
/**
* Appends more classes to the Elements.
* @param {string | string[]} classes A string or an array of classes to be added.
* @returns {DOMifier} An instance of DOMifier (for chaining purposes).
*/
addClasses (classes = []) {
this[elementOptions].elementClasses = this[combineClasses](this[elementOptions].elementClasses, classes);
return this;
}
[getRandomID]() {
//from https://codewithmark.com/easily-generate-random-alphanumeric-string-in-javascript
return Math.random().toString(36).replace('0.', '');
}
[makeGroups]([...elements], elementsPerGroup) {
const numberOfGroups = Math.ceil(elements.length / elementsPerGroup);
const groups = elements.reduce((acc, cur, index) => {
const groupIndex = Math.floor(index / elementsPerGroup);
acc[groupIndex].push(cur);
return acc;
}, Array.from({length: numberOfGroups}, () => []));
return groups;
}
[combineClasses](...classes) {
return classes.join(' ').replace(/[,]/g," ").trim();
}
[getDOMElementGroups]([...elements]) {
const grouping = this[elementOptions].group;
let groups = this[makeGroups](elements, grouping.elementsPerGroup);
const elementClasses = this[elementOptions].elementClasses;
const groupClasses = grouping.groupClasses;
const groupElementClasses = grouping.groupElementClasses;
groups = groups.map(group => {
const groupElement = document.createElement(grouping.groupContainer);
// If the group container has classes
if (groupClasses.length > 0) {
groupElement.className = this[combineClasses](elementClasses, groupClasses);
}
group.forEach((element, index) => {
// If group elements have classes
if (groupElementClasses.length > 0) {
if (groupElementClasses instanceof Array && groupElementClasses[index]) {
element.className = this[combineClasses](elementClasses, groupElementClasses[index]);
}
else if (groupElementClasses instanceof String || typeof(groupElementClasses) === "string") {
element.className = this[combineClasses](elementClasses, groupElementClasses);
}
}
// Add elements to the group container
groupElement.appendChild(element);
});
return groupElement;
});
return groups;
}
}
})();
